Output 89cee8a916cb0f2b72eade65675c23a153b6b2318eab76cf2bc39d9a87aa3014:2

value
43914270
script pubkey
OP_0 OP_PUSHBYTES_20 57ae23bd0478c65cad11f59e6d145e9858017b9a
address
ltc1q27hz80gy0rr9etg37k0x69z7npvqz7u69zer89
transaction
89cee8a916cb0f2b72eade65675c23a153b6b2318eab76cf2bc39d9a87aa3014
spent
true